A rare Mr. Brainwash show poster print released at his 2010 art show 'Icons'.

Dimensions: 23 x 34 in

Medium: Original offset lithograph print on smooth poster art paper.

Provenance: Signed in the plate. Gallery Certificate of Authenticity.

Edition: Open edition (Sold Out)

Year: 2010

Condition: Very Good (See Photos). Please note that there may be minor knocks or creases as is the nature of these types of posters.

 

ARTIST BIO


Mr. Brainwash (filmmaker and Street Pop artist Thierry Guetta) (1966) brought his art to six continents and created album artworks, campaigns, music videos and installations for iconic figures, brands and pop legends: Michael Jackson, Madonna, the Dalai Lama, the White House, Coca Cola, Mercedes and more.

Armed with wheat paste, spray cans, brushes and paint buckets, Mr. Brainwash put aside the camera and started attacking the streets in 2006 with stencils and posters of beloved icons and quickly becoming a renowned figure in the burgeoning street art scene.
